Another DataGridView Printer

DataGridView printing encapsulated in a stand-alone object. Very easy to use! Updated to allow printing columns wider than one page.

        private void buildstringformat(ref StringFormat format, DataGridViewCellStyle controlstyle,
            StringAlignment alignment, StringAlignment linealignment, StringFormatFlags flags,
            StringTrimming trim)
        {
            // allocate format if it doesn't already exist
            if (null == format)
                format = new StringFormat();

            // Set defaults
            format.Alignment = alignment;
            format.LineAlignment = linealignment;
            format.FormatFlags = flags;
            format.Trimming = trim;

            // Check on right-to-left flag. This is set at the grid level, but doesn't show up 
            // as a cell format. Urgh.
            if ((null != dgv) && (RightToLeft.Yes == dgv.RightToLeft))
                format.FormatFlags |= StringFormatFlags.DirectionRightToLeft;

            // use cell alignment to override defaulted alignments
            if (null != controlstyle)
            {
                // Adjust the format based on the control settings, bias towards centered
                DataGridViewContentAlignment cellalign = controlstyle.Alignment;
                if (cellalign.ToString().Contains("Center")) format.Alignment = StringAlignment.Center;
                else if (cellalign.ToString().Contains("Left")) format.Alignment = StringAlignment.Near;
                else if (cellalign.ToString().Contains("Right")) format.Alignment = StringAlignment.Far;

                if (cellalign.ToString().Contains("Top")) format.LineAlignment = StringAlignment.Near;
                else if (cellalign.ToString().Contains("Middle")) format.LineAlignment = StringAlignment.Center;
                else if (cellalign.ToString().Contains("Bottom")) format.LineAlignment = StringAlignment.Far;
            }
        }

        /// <summary>
        /// Calculate cell size based on data versus size settings
        /// </summary>
        /// <param name="g">Current graphics context</param>
        /// <param name="cell">Cell being measured</param>
        /// <param name="index">Column index of cell being measured</param>
        /// <param name="cellstyle">Computed Style of cell being measured</param>
        /// <param name="basewidth">Initial width for size calculation</param>
        /// <param name="format">Computed string format for cell data</param>
        /// <returns>Size of printed cell</returns>
        private SizeF calccellsize(Graphics g, DataGridViewCell cell, DataGridViewCellStyle cellstyle, 
            float basewidth, float overridewidth, StringFormat format)
        {
            // Start with the grid view cell size
            SizeF size = new SizeF(cell.Size);

            // If we need to do any calculated cell sizes, we need to measure the cell contents
            if ((RowHeightSetting.DataHeight == RowHeight) ||
                (ColumnWidthSetting.DataWidth == ColumnWidth) ||
                (ColumnWidthSetting.Porportional == ColumnWidth))
            {
                SizeF datasize;
                
                //-------------------------------------------------------------
                // Measure cell contents
                //-------------------------------------------------------------
                if (("DataGridViewImageCell" == dgv.Columns[cell.ColumnIndex].CellType.Name)
                    && ("Image" == cell.ValueType.Name || "Byte[]" == cell.ValueType.Name))
                {
                    // image to measure
                    Image img;

                    // if we don't actually have a value, then just exit with a minimum size.
                    if ((null == cell.Value) || (typeof(DBNull) == cell.Value.GetType()))
                        return new SizeF(1,1);

                    // Check on type of image cell value - may not be an actual "image" type
                    if ("Image" == cell.ValueType.Name || "Object" == cell.ValueType.Name)
                    {
                        // if it's an "image" type, then load it directly
                        img = (System.Drawing.Image)cell.Value;
                    }
                    else if ("Byte[]" == cell.ValueType.Name)
                    {
                        // if it's not an "image" type (i.e. loaded from a database to a bound column)
                        // convert the underlying byte array to an image
                        ImageConverter ic = new ImageConverter();
                        img = (Image)ic.ConvertFrom((byte[])cell.Value);
                    }
                    else
                        throw new Exception(String.Format("Unknown image cell underlying type: {0} in column {1}",
                            cell.ValueType.Name, cell.ColumnIndex));

                    // size to print is size of image
                    datasize = img.Size;
                }
                else
                {
                    float width = (-1 != overridewidth) ? overridewidth : basewidth;

                    // measure the data for each column, keep widths and biggest height
                    datasize = g.MeasureString(cell.EditedFormattedValue.ToString(), cellstyle.Font,
                        new SizeF(width, maxPages), format);

                    // if we have excessively large cell, limit it to one page width
                    if (printWidth < datasize.Width)
                        datasize = g.MeasureString(cell.FormattedValue.ToString(), cellstyle.Font,
                        new SizeF(pageWidth - cellstyle.Padding.Left - cellstyle.Padding.Right, maxPages),
                        format);
                }

                //-------------------------------------------------------------
                // Add in padding for data based cell sizes and porportional columns
                //-------------------------------------------------------------
                
                // set cell height to string height if indicated
                if (RowHeightSetting.DataHeight == RowHeight)
                    size.Height = datasize.Height + cellstyle.Padding.Top + cellstyle.Padding.Bottom;

                // set cell width to calculated width if indicated
                if ((ColumnWidthSetting.DataWidth == ColumnWidth) ||
                    (ColumnWidthSetting.Porportional == ColumnWidth))
                    size.Width = datasize.Width + cellstyle.Padding.Left + cellstyle.Padding.Right;
            }

            return size;
        }

        /// <summary>
        /// Adjust column widths for fixed and porportional columns, set the 
        /// margins to enforce the selected tablealignment.
        /// </summary>
        /// <param name="g">The graphics context for all measurements</param>
        /// <param name="pageset">The pageset to adjust</param>
        private void AdjustPageSets(Graphics g, PageDef pageset)
        {
            int i;
            float fixedcolwidth = rowheaderwidth;
            float remainingcolwidth = 0;
            float ratio;

            //-----------------------------------------------------------------
            // Adjust the column widths in the page set to their final values,
            // accounting for overridden widths and porportional column stretching
            //-----------------------------------------------------------------

            // calculate the amount of space reserved for fixed width columns
            for (i = 0; i < pageset.colwidthsoverride.Count; i++)
                if (pageset.colwidthsoverride[i] >= 0)
                    fixedcolwidth += pageset.colwidthsoverride[i];

            // calculate the amount space requested for non-overridden columns
            for (i = 0; i < pageset.colwidths.Count; i++)
                if (pageset.colwidthsoverride[i] < 0)
                    remainingcolwidth += pageset.colwidths[i];

            // calculate the ratio for porportional columns, use 1 for 
            // non-overridden columns or not porportional
            if ((porportionalcolumns || ColumnWidthSetting.Porportional == ColumnWidth) && 
                0 < remainingcolwidth)
                ratio = ((float)printWidth - fixedcolwidth) / (float)remainingcolwidth;
            else
                ratio = (float)1.0;

            // reset all column widths for override and/or porportionality. coltotalwidth
            // for each pageset should be <= pageWidth
            pageset.coltotalwidth = rowheaderwidth;
            for (i = 0; i < pageset.colwidths.Count; i++)
            {
                if (pageset.colwidthsoverride[i] >= 0)
                    // use set width
                    pageset.colwidths[i] = pageset.colwidthsoverride[i];
                else if (ColumnWidthSetting.Porportional == ColumnWidth)
                    // change the width by the ratio
                    pageset.colwidths[i] = pageset.colwidths[i] * ratio;
                else if (pageset.colwidths[i] > printWidth - pageset.coltotalwidth)
                    pageset.colwidths[i] = printWidth - pageset.coltotalwidth;

                //recalculate any rows that need to flow down the page
                RecalcRowHeights(g, pageset.columnindex[i], pageset.colwidths[i]);

                pageset.coltotalwidth += pageset.colwidths[i];

            }

            //-----------------------------------------------------------------
            // Table Alignment - now that we have the column widths established
            // we can reset the table margins to get left, right and centered
            // for the table on the page
            //-----------------------------------------------------------------

            // Reset Print Margins based on table alignment
            if (Alignment.Left == tablealignment)
            {
                // Bias table to the left by setting "right" value
                pageset.margins.Right = pageWidth - pageset.margins.Left - (int)pageset.coltotalwidth;
                if (0 > pageset.margins.Right) pageset.margins.Right = 0;
            }
            else if (Alignment.Right == tablealignment)
            {
                // Bias table to the right by setting "left" value
                pageset.margins.Left = pageWidth - pageset.margins.Right - (int)pageset.coltotalwidth;
                if (0 > pageset.margins.Left) pageset.margins.Left = 0;
            }
            else if (Alignment.Center == tablealignment)
            {
                // Bias the table to the center by setting left and right equal
                pageset.margins.Left = (pageWidth - (int)pageset.coltotalwidth) / 2;
                if (0 > pageset.margins.Left) pageset.margins.Left = 0;
                pageset.margins.Right = pageset.margins.Left;
            }
        }

        /// <summary>
        /// Draw a body cell that has an imbedded image
        /// </summary>
        /// <param name="g"></param>
        /// <param name="imagecell"></param>
        /// <param name="rectf"></param>
        void DrawImageCell(Graphics g, DataGridViewImageCell imagecell, RectangleF rectf)
        {
            // image to draw
            Image img;

            // if we don't actually have a value, then just exit.
            if ((null == imagecell.Value) || (typeof(DBNull) == imagecell.Value.GetType()))
                return;

            // Check on type of image cell value - may not be an actual "image" type
            if ("Image" == imagecell.ValueType.Name)
            {
                // if it's an "image" type, then load it directly
                img = (System.Drawing.Image)imagecell.Value;
            }
            else if ("Byte[]" == imagecell.ValueType.Name)
            {
                // if it's not an "image" type (i.e. loaded from a database to a bound column)
                // convert the underlying byte array to an image
                ImageConverter ic = new ImageConverter();
                img = (Image)ic.ConvertFrom((byte[])imagecell.Value);
            }
            else
                throw new Exception(String.Format("Unknown image cell underlying type: {0} in column {1}",
                    imagecell.ValueType.Name, imagecell.ColumnIndex));

            // clipping bounds. This is the portion of the image to fit into the drawing rectangle
            Rectangle src = new Rectangle();

            // calculate deltas
            int dx = 0;
            int dy = 0;

            // drawn normal size, clipped to cell 
            if ((DataGridViewImageCellLayout.Normal == imagecell.ImageLayout) ||
                (DataGridViewImageCellLayout.NotSet == imagecell.ImageLayout))
            {
                // calculate origin deltas, used to move image
                dx = img.Width - (int)rectf.Width;
                dy = img.Height - (int)rectf.Height;

                // set destination width and height to clip to cell
                if (0 > dx) rectf.Width = src.Width = img.Width; else src.Width = (int)rectf.Width;
                if (0 > dy) rectf.Height = src.Height = img.Height; else src.Height = (int)rectf.Height;

            }
            else if (DataGridViewImageCellLayout.Stretch == imagecell.ImageLayout)
            {
                // stretch image to fit cell size
                src.Width = img.Width;
                src.Height = img.Height;

                // change the origin delta's to 0 so we don't move the image
                dx = 0;
                dy = 0;
            }
            else // DataGridViewImageCellLayout.Zoom
            {
                // scale image to fit in cell
                src.Width = img.Width;
                src.Height = img.Height;

                float vertscale = rectf.Height / src.Height;
                float horzscale = rectf.Width / src.Width;
                float scale;

                // use the smaller scaling factor to ensure the image will fit in the cell
                if (vertscale > horzscale)
                {
                    // use horizontal scale, don't move image horizontally
                    scale = horzscale;
                    dx = 0;
                    dy = (int)((src.Height * scale) - rectf.Height);
                }
                else
                {
                    // use vertical scale, don't move image vertically
                    scale = vertscale;
                    dy = 0;
                    dx = (int)((src.Width * scale) - rectf.Width);
                }

                // set target size to match scaled image
                rectf.Width = src.Width * scale;
                rectf.Height = src.Height * scale;
            }

            //calculate image drawing origin based on origin deltas
            switch (imagecell.InheritedStyle.Alignment)
            {
                case DataGridViewContentAlignment.BottomCenter:
                    if (0 > dy) rectf.Y -= dy; else src.Y = dy;
                    if (0 > dx) rectf.X -= dx / 2; else src.X = dx / 2;
                    break;
                case DataGridViewContentAlignment.BottomLeft:
                    if (0 > dy) rectf.Y -= dy; else src.Y = dy;
                    src.X = 0;
                    break;
                case DataGridViewContentAlignment.BottomRight:
                    if (0 > dy) rectf.Y -= dy; else src.Y = dy;
                    if (0 > dx) rectf.X -= dx; else src.X = dx;
                    break;
                case DataGridViewContentAlignment.MiddleCenter:
                    if (0 > dy) rectf.Y -= dy / 2; else src.Y = dy / 2;
                    if (0 > dx) rectf.X -= dx / 2; else src.X = dx / 2;
                    break;
                case DataGridViewContentAlignment.MiddleLeft:
                    if (0 > dy) rectf.Y -= dy / 2; else src.Y = dy / 2;
                    src.X = 0;
                    break;
                case DataGridViewContentAlignment.MiddleRight:
                    if (0 > dy) rectf.Y -= dy / 2; else src.Y = dy / 2;
                    if (0 > dx) rectf.X -= dx; else src.X = dx;
                    break;
                case DataGridViewContentAlignment.TopCenter:
                    src.Y = 0;
                    if (0 > dx) rectf.X -= dx / 2; else src.X = dx / 2;
                    break;
                case DataGridViewContentAlignment.TopLeft:
                    src.Y = 0;
                    src.X = 0;
                    break;
                case DataGridViewContentAlignment.TopRight:
                    src.Y = 0;
                    if (0 > dx) rectf.X -= dx; else src.X = dx;
                    break;
                case DataGridViewContentAlignment.NotSet:
                    if (0 > dy) rectf.Y -= dy / 2; else src.Y = dy / 2;
                    if (0 > dx) rectf.X -= dx / 2; else src.X = dx / 2;
                    break;
            }

            // Now we can draw our image
            g.DrawImage(img, rectf, src, GraphicsUnit.Pixel);
        }
